Amaranth, 1x50 Gram Available to Buy Online

Amaranth, 1x50 Gram, manufactured by Beantown Chemical Corporation, is for sale online through ChemDirect.
Amaranth, 1x50 Gram has a product grade of Not Specified and percent purity of Not Specified. Amaranth, 1x50 Gram is also known as acid red 27, azorubin s, fd&c red no. 2, food red 9, lissamine, amaranth red, bordeaux s, cranberry red, fd & c red no. 2, azorubine s and amaranth j. It's molecular formula is C20H11N2Na3O10S3.

Amaranth, 1x50 Gram is typically sold in 1x50 Gram, 1x100 Gram, and 1x500 Gram quantities and has a chemical weight of 604.5 g/mol.

The CAS (Chemical Abstracts Service) Registry Number is 915-67-3.
